## Runbook: Cron drift on Tallyhook schedulers

If your plugin's scheduled tasks fire late or in bursts, first check whether the host's cron drift exceeds the tolerance window. Tallyhook compares its internal tick against the scheduler heartbeat and logs a drift warning when they diverge. Plugin authors should never compensate by shortening intervals; that amplifies the burst. Instead, confirm the scheduler's tolerance and jitter settings match the documented baseline. The reference configuration we validate against is the following.

deployment values, kawip-kafog:
belath:
  pin: 3709
  tenant: ulaox
  seal: seal_25075386
  metrics_host: metrics.belath.halixhq.test
  standby_team: gormir
  escalation: wenys-fenwyn
  nonce: 26e5f7

# Service Accounts: String Extraction

The `extract-i18n` script pulls translatable strings from all Bramblewick repos and pushes them to the Glossa service. It runs under the `i18n-extractor` service account. Do not run it under your personal account; Glossa rate-limits individual users aggressively. The account has write access to the staging catalog only. Set the token in your shell before invoking the script. The current staging token is below.

API key for kahap-kafog: zpat15_6qzxZ7YR8aDwjmp

Forgelet is our test-data factory library. Plugins register builders; Forgelet handles sequencing, uniqueness, and teardown. To keep suites fast, it caps recursion depth, pool sizes, and per-build time. Exceeding a cap fails the build loudly rather than hanging CI. Plugin builders must stay within the defaults, which are listed here.

constants for yaduf-fahag:
BUDGETS = {
    "kelix": 528,
    "briwyn": 734,
}

**Ticket: Driftwell backfill scheduler — vault sealed**

The Driftwell nightly backfill scheduler cannot start because its credentials vault sealed after a host reboot. Tonight's runs are blocked. Please unseal carefully following the standard procedure, then confirm the 02:00 jobs resume. The recovery passphrase required for unsealing is provided directly below.

recovery phrase for fajeg-kawep: druix-gorius-briax-ulaeth-fraox-lammir-pelox-jormir-pelwyn-julir